Ruben named winner of first season of 'Dance Your Ass Off'

Ruben, the 'Dance Your Ass Off' season one champion (www.tvguide.com)

 

Ruben was named the winner of the first season of Oxygen's 'Dance Your Ass Off' weight loss competition on Monday's finale. His prize was $100,000 and a brand new outlook on life.

The announcement came after two final dances and one last weigh in.

Eliminated dancers return

The eliminated dancers returned for the finale to show off their new bodies. They were all going to perform a dance together, and they were going to wear the costumes they wore week one. It was shocking to see how much their bodies had changed. Most of the contestants could not fit in to their old costumes, and many said having to take their outfits in four or five inches in just the waist gave them a huge boost of confidence. All together the 12 dancers had lost a total of 420 pounds.

The eliminated dancers came back for the group dance, but they also came back to find out who had won the $5,000 prize that was supposed to go to the eliminated dancer who had lost the most weight. The prize came down to Alicia and Miles, and Alicia took home the prize with a body fat loss of 18.71 percent.

First Performance

The first performance of the night was a freestyle.

Pinky - Hip Hop - Pinky had a serious foot injury while rehearsing for the group performance, but you couldn't tell during her solos. She had a great attitude, and her moves were great. The judges said they appreciate her working hard even in pain, see the confidence and determination and were impressive and looked amazing. Score: 9

Ruben - Country - Ruben brought it all to the table this week. His energy and personality were off the charts, but his moves weren't quite up to par. The judges said they enjoyed the lifts and kicks and loved that he "let it go," but they also said he could've brought more with a different dance. Score: 9

Shayla - Lyrical Jazz - Shayla's performance was beautiful, and she looked amazing. Honestly, she gave me chills! The judges said the performance was beautiful and showed the best of what Shayla had to offer, but they also said there were points when the energy was low. Score: 9.3

Second Performance

The second performance of the night was chosen by the judges.

Shayla - Rhumba - Another absolutely beautiful dance from Shayla. She was just magical to watch, emotionally and technically. The judges said the performance was good but they wanted more partner interaction. They also said the dance was just too lyrical for the Rhumba. Score: 8.7

Ruben - Paso Doble - Ruben was so strong and serious during this performance - perfect for the Paso Doble. It was a really good choice for Ruben. The judges said they loved the posture, the energy and the choreography, and they said Ruben was beyond fantastic and really deserved a score of 11. Score: 10

Pinky - Samba - Pinky was a hot tamale during her Samba! She danced beautifully and never really showed how much pain she was in. It was heartbreaking to watch her at the end, though, when she broke down in to tears because of the pain. "I want my scores," she said. The judges thought the performance was perfect and amazing and showed that this was just the beginning for Pinky. Score: 10
